Ampere was at number 2, while Hero Electric was the third best selling electric two-wheeler manufacturer in the said month. Ola Electric has slipped to number four in this list. Okinawa Autotech tops the list despite the decline in MoM sales.
Sales stood at 6,976 units, down 21.51 per cent as compared to 8,888 units sold in May 2022. The new Okhi-90 high speed electric scooter from Okinawa Autotech is priced at Rs 1.22 lakh. To meet the demand, the company is planning a new mega factory at Bhiwadi, Rajasthan in addition to its existing facility to increase the production capacity.
Okinawa Autotech holds 18.03 percent stake in this list. At number two, Ampere Electric recorded sales of 6,534 units last month. This was a month-on-month increase of 18.18 per cent to 6,534 units from 5,529 units sold in June 2021.
Ampere Electric also recently announced the roll-out of its 50,000th electric scooter from the new Ranipet facility in Tamil Nadu. The facility started operations late in 2021, with the milestone unit being taken out of the plant only after 7 months.
Hero Electric sales increased by 136.80 percent month-on-month. The sales which were 2,739 units in May 2022 have increased to 6,486 units last month. Hero Electric has been fighting a long legal battle with Hero MotoCorp.
Rank | Electric 2W | Jun-22 | May-22 | Growth (%) MoM |
1 | Okinawa | 6,976 | 8,888 | -21.51 |
2 | Ampere | 6,534 | 5,529 | 18.18 |
3 | Hero Electric | 6,486 | 2,739 | 136.80 |
4 | Ola | 5,689 | 8,681 | -34.47 |
5 | TVS | 4,667 | 2,637 | 76.98 |
Ola Electric, once the largest selling electric two wheeler manufacturer in India, has come at number four in June 2022. Ola’s sales declined by 34.47 percent to 5,689 units in June 2022 as compared to 8,681 units sold in May 2022, compared to May 2022.
TVS Motor Company Electric two wheeler sales (wholesale) which includes the new TVS iQube stood at 4,667 units in June 2022, an increase of 76.98 per cent as compared to 2,637 units sold in May 2022. This was 2,030 units volume growth with a share of 12.06 per cent.
